One of the most significant advancements in AI-driven
education is the development of Intelligent Tutoring
Systems [4, 16-22]. These systems provide personalized
instruction and feedback tailored to each student's
unique learning pace and style. By adapting to
individual needs, platforms like Carnegie Learning and
Knewton offer customized exercises, hints, and
explanations, thereby fostering a more effective

learning environment. Another crucial application of AI
is Automated Grading. This technology assists
educators in evaluating assignments and assessments,
particularly for multiple-choice questions and
standardized tests. More sophisticated AI models can
even assess open-ended responses and essays,
significantly reducing the grading workload for
teachers.
Tools such as Gradescope exemplify this capability,
allowing educators to focus more on teaching rather
than administrative tasks. Learning Analytics powered
by AI algorithms enables the analysis of student data
to identify patterns and trends in learning behavior.
This valuable information can be leveraged by
educators to tailor curricula, intervene with struggling
students, and enhance overall instructional methods.
Learning management systems like Canvas and
Blackboard incorporate analytics features that
facilitate
tracking
student
performance
and
engagement. Moreover, Chatbots and Virtual
Assistants are transforming student support services.
AI-driven chatbots provide instant assistance to
students, addressing queries related to coursework,
deadlines, and administrative processes. By offering
24/7
support,
these
tools
enhance
student
engagement and ensure that learners have access to
the help they need at any time [1, 15-28].
Adaptive Learning Platforms take personalization a
step further by adjusting content and difficulty levels in
real-time based on student performance. By analyzing
interactions with the material, these technologies
ensure that students are appropriately challenged
while receiving necessary support, thus optimizing the

The integration of artificial intelligence (AI) in
education represents a paradigm shift that enhances
the learning experiences of students and streamlines
teaching processes for educators. As we navigate an
increasingly digital world, the potential benefits of AI
in educational settings become more apparent,
offering personalized, efficient, and engaging learning
opportunities. One of the most significant advantages
of AI is its ability to facilitate personalized learning. By
analyzing individual students' strengths, weaknesses,
and learning preferences, AI systems can tailor
educational content to meet diverse needs. This
customization not only helps students grasp complex
concepts at their own pace but also fosters a sense of
ownership over their learning journey. With AI's
support, educators can provide targeted resources and
feedback, empowering students to thrive academically
[2].
In addition to personalization, AI significantly
enhances
efficiency
through
automation.
Administrative tasks such as grading assignments,
managing schedules, and responding to common
inquiries can be automated, relieving educators of
time-consuming responsibilities. This shift allows
teachers to focus on what truly matters: engaging with
their students and delivering high-quality instruction.
The reduction of administrative burdens fosters a more
dynamic classroom environment where educators can
dedicate their energy to mentorship and support.

of the foremost challenges is equity and access. The
digital divide remains a pressing concern, as not all
students have equal access to AI-powered tools and
technology. Socioeconomic disparities can exacerbate
existing inequalities, leaving certain groups of students
at a disadvantage. To harness the full potential of AI in
education, it is crucial to ensure that all students,
regardless of their background, have access to the
necessary resources and technologies.
Data privacy and security represent another significant
issue. The use of AI often involves the collection and
analysis of vast amounts of student data, raising
concerns about how this information is stored, used,
and protected. Compliance with regulations such as
GDPR and FERPA is essential to safeguard students'
personal information. Educational institutions must
prioritize data security to build trust among students
and parents. The lack of transparency in AI systems
further complicates matters. The complexity and
opacity
of
these
technologies
can
hinder
understanding among educators and students
regarding how decisions are made. This lack of clarity
can erode trust in AI tools, making it imperative for
developers to create more transparent systems that
allow users to comprehend the rationale behind AI
recommendations. Concerns about job displacement
also loom large as AI takes on tasks traditionally
performed by educators. While technology can
enhance educational practices, it is essential to
navigate these changes thoughtfully to ensure that
teachers are empowered to adapt rather than
replaced. Professional development opportunities
must be prioritized to equip educators with the skills
needed to thrive in an AI-enhanced environment. In
